LAMBORGHINI GALLARDO SUPER
TROFEO STRADALE


Lamborghini has finally unveiled the Gallardo LP 570-4 Super Trofeo Stradale, proclaimed as the world’s fastest single-make series. The limited edition range, with just 150 units to be made, will leave you gaping in its Rosso Mars red brilliance. The V10-powered supercar is based on theLP570-4 Blancpain Edition and boasts 570 horsepower and can hit 0-62 miles per hour in 3.4 seconds. It boasts enormous and manually variable rear spoiler for increased dynamic load. This and the removable engine hoods are crafted from carbon fiber. The Rosso Mars color symbolizes Italy’s traditional racing red.

The exteriors boast red, black and carbon fiber characteristics and black and red interiors. Other features include carbon-fiber ceramic brake discs, a tubular interior roll cage, 4-point safety belts and fire extinguisher, a satellite navigation, Bluetooth connection for mobile phones, an anti-theft system, and a lifting system.
